WebConsider first the angular speed ( ω) is the rate at which the angle of rotation changes. In equation form, the angular speed is. ω = Δ θ Δ t, 6.2. which means that an angular rotation ( Δ θ) occurs in a time, Δ t . If an object rotates through a greater angle of rotation in a given time, it has a greater angular speed. WebAngular velocity is the vector measure of the rotation rate, which refers to how fast an object rotates or revolves relative to another point. In simple words, angular velocity is the time rate at which an object rotates or revolves about an axis. Angular velocity is represented by the Greek letter omega (ω, sometimes Ω). Types of circular motion: 1) Uniform circular motion:- A circular motion is said to be uniform if an object covers equal angular displacement in … how do i log out of facebook on my iphone 11WebAngular acceleration α α is defined as the rate of change of angular velocity. In equation form, angular acceleration is expressed as follows: α = α = Δω Δt, Δ ω Δ t, where Δω Δ ω is the change in angular velocity and Δt Δ t is the change in time.
